Technical specifications for A06B-6097-H202

ManufacturerFANUC
Product TypeServo Amplifier Module
Product LineA06B
Part NumberA06B-6097-H202
Weight7.38 lbs (3.35 kg)
FunctionDual-axis AC servo drive
Mount TypePanel / Cabinet mount
CompatibilityFANUC Alpha HV servo motors, FANUC CNC systems
Voltage Rating400 V
Voltage TypeDC
MaterialFR 4
Protection ClassIP20
Operating Humidity80% max. (non-condensing)
Min. Temperature Range0°C
Max. Temperature Range40°C
Storage Humidity80% max. (non-condensing)

The FANUC A06B-6097-H202 is categorized as a servo amplifier module, intended for use in dual-axis AC servo drive systems. It is designed for mounting in panels or cabinets, integrating seamlessly into various setups. This device operates with a DC voltage of 400 V and is specifically compatible with FANUC Alpha HV servo motors as well as FANUC CNC systems, underscoring its versatility and functionality in automated environments.

Constructed from FR 4 material, the module is robust and well-protected under the IP20 classification, safeguarding it against dust and solid particles. This makes it suitable for many industrial applications where environmental factors play a critical role.

The A06B-6097-H202 operates effectively within a temperature spectrum ranging from a minimum of 0°C to a maximum of 40°C, making it ideal for use in standard operating conditions. Furthermore, it tolerates humidity levels up to 80% in both operational and storage scenarios, provided that the environment remains non-condensing.
